An agreement between two or more parties that creates obligations enforceable in court
- Answers - contract

Failure to perform, without legal excuse, some contracted act - Answers - breach of
contract

Breach of contract is a ______ wrong? - Answers - civil

What damages does the non-breaching party receive? - Answers - 1. Compensatory
damages
2. Specific performance

Non-breaching party who gets compensatory damages is called what? - Answers -
"benefit of the bargain"

How can a contract be created? - Answers - a contract can be written or oral

Enforceable in court - Answers - valid

Elements of a valid contract - Answers - - contractual capacity
- mutuality
- legality
- proper form
- genuine assent

The legal and mental ability to understand the terms of a contract and to understand
that failure to perform its terms can lead to legal liability (contract) - Answers -
contractual capacity

A contract that can be enforced

-it is valid, but may be legally voided at the option of one of the parties - Answers -
voidable contract

Contract that is unenforceable - Answers - void contract

Groups of people that are viewed by the law as having diminished mental abilities and
lacking in contractual capacity. All these contracts are considered voidable. - Answers -
- those under the age of 18 (in some states)
- the mentally incompetent

, - intoxicated

- the right to cancel
- applies while the disability exists and for a reasonable time after it ends
- example: after an intoxicated person becomes sober - Answers - Avoid or disaffirm

"meeting of the minds"
(has to be an offer AND acceptance)

-all parties to the contract are interested in the terms of a contract and intend to enter an
agreement to which they would be legally bound
(contract) - Answers - mutuality

Statement made by offeree to the offeror relating to the same matter as the original offer
and proposing a substituted bargain differing from that proposed by the original offer -
Answers - counteroffer

One thing of value for exchange of something else in value (contract) - Answers -
consideration

Three forms of consideration - Answers - 1. A tangible item of value or a promise to give
such an item
2. Performance or a promise to perform
3. Forbearance

Refraining from doing something you have the legal right to do - Answers - forbearance

A contractual term that fails to contain a firm commitment; a promise that is so indefinite
that the party making it has not in fact committed to do anything - Answers - illusory

Certain contracts must be in writing - Answers - statute of frauds

Types of contracts within the Statute of Frauds - Answers - - contracts for the purchase
and sale of real property: includes land and buildings and easements
- contracts that cannot be completed within one year from when they are made
- contracts to pay another person's debt if that person fails to pay
-contracts for the sale of goods in excess of $500

An exception to the writing requirement of the Statute of Frauds - Answers - Doctrine of
Part Performance

The privilege of using someone else's land for some limited purpose - Answers -
easement

Parole is _____? - Answers - oral or spoken
